Capoten suppresses activity of angiotensin-converting-enzyme therefore angiotensin-I turns into angiotensin II - substance which has strong vasoconstrictive action. Capoten reduces secretion of Aldosteronum in suprarenal cortex, at the same time the delay of sodium and water in an organism decreases. Capoten slows down process of bradykinin destruction and promotes increase of E2 prostaglandin, and also nitrogen oxide that causes vasodilating action. Thanks to these effects it is decreased the increased arterial pressure, the general peripheric resistance decreases, pressure in the right auricle, in a small circle of blood circulation decreases and cordial emission increases.

Common use
Capoten is an ACE inhibitor. ACE stands for angiotensin converting enzyme. Capoten is used to treat high blood pressure (hypertension), congestive heart failure, kidney problems caused by diabetes, and to improve survival after a heart attack.
Dosage and direction
Take Capoten exactly as prescribed by your doctor. Capoten is usually taken 1 hour before meals. Drink plenty of water each day while you are taking Capoten. If you are being treated for high blood pressure, keep using this medication even if you feel well.
Precautions
To make sure Capoten is safe for you, tell your doctor if you have: kidney disease (or if you are on dialysis); liver disease; diabetes; a connective tissue disease such as Marfan syndrome, Sjogren's syndrome, lupus, scleroderma, or rheumatoid arthritis; or if you have had an organ transplant.
Contraindications
Do not use salt substitutes or potassium supplements while taking Capoten, unless your doctor has told you to.
Avoid becoming overheated or dehydrated during exercise and in hot weather. Avoid strenuous exercise without your doctor's approval if you are being treated for heart failure.
You should not use Capoten if you are allergic to captopril or to any other ACE inhibitor, such as benazepril, fosinopril, enalapril, lisinopril, moexipril, perindopril, quinapril, ramipril, or trandolapril.
You may also need to avoid taking this medicine with aliskiren if you have kidney disease.
Do not use Capoten if you are pregnant. If you become pregnant, stop taking this medicine and tell your doctor right away. You should not breast-feed while you are using this medicine.

Possible side effect
Get emergency medical help if you have any signs of an allergic reaction to Capoten: hives; severe stomach pain; difficulty breathing; swelling of your face, lips, tongue, or throat.
Call your doctor at once if you have: a light-headed feeling, like you might pass out; little or no urination, or urinating more than usual; shortness of breath (even with mild exertion), swelling, rapid weight gain; chest pain or pressure, pounding heartbeats or fluttering in your chest; high potassium - nausea, slow or unusual heart rate, weakness, loss of movement; or sudden weakness or ill feeling, fever, chills, sore throat, painful mouth sores, pain when swallowing, skin sores, cold or flu symptoms.
Common Capoten side effects may include: cough; flushing (warmth, redness, or tingly feeling); numbness, tingling, or burning pain in your hands or feet; loss of taste sensation; or mild skin itching or rash.
Drug interaction
If you have diabetes, do not use Capoten together with any medication that contains aliskiren (Amturnide, Tekturna, Tekamlo).
Missed dose
Take the missed dose as soon as you remember. Skip the missed dose if it is almost time for your next scheduled dose. Do not take extra medicine to make up the missed dose.
